About Swarm Bunker: Lust Defense

Swarm Bunker: Lust Defense is a single player shooter game with anime, post-apocalyptic and erotic themes. It was developed by 001Studio-NSFW and was released on August 3, 2026. It received very positive reviews from players.

Hold the line against endless alien swarms in an adult pixel defense shooter. Switch weapons, deploy turrets, and call artillery support to flood the battlefield with bullets, shells, and explosions, then unlock fully animated adult scenes with three squadmates.

  • Engaging gameplay combining tower defense and shooting mechanics with a fun upgrade system and strategic depth.
  • High-quality pixel and hand-drawn art, including well-animated adult scenes praised as some of the best hand-drawn pixel animations.
  • Well-written story and character development that successfully builds player attachment to heroines, making the VN segments enjoyable despite their length.
  • Story and dialogue are often excessively long and repetitive, causing some players to skip or lose interest; some find the writing average and in need of improvement.
  • Limited content in terms of maps, enemy variety, and adult scenes, with little replayability and lack of modes like endless or challenge mode (though challenge mode is planned).
  • Technical issues such as non-looping music early on, occasional bugs, reused backgrounds, and UI limitations, along with some inconsistency in art resolution and problems with turret controls on certain platforms.
